So what did I do while Judy was gone?  I did some research on QR's.  Now you are asking what is a QR code?

Thanks for asking (perhaps you really don't care, which is ok too). A Quick Respond Code Response  is a type of  two-dimensional code,  first designed for the automotive industry. More recently, the system has become popular outside of the industry due to its fast readability and comparatively large storage capacity. The code consists of black modules arranged in a square pattern on a white background. So I made one.
See doesn't it sort of look like a quilt?  Now all a person needs is a QR reader app for their smart phone, Ipod touch, Ipad basically anything that you can get an app for.  Then you use the QR Reader app to scan the code and TA DA would be directed to Liberty Bell Quilts Web Page magically.  I love technology and all the great things that come with it.
